I think google is very happy with their current model of having everyone just ship blink. It means they control what the web can and can't do not just in their own browser, but many others. None of those browsers are running hard forks

And sure, you could disable an API or this and that feature, but it means you're spending a lot of time to keep reintegrating upstream, because google changes a lot of things all the time, so you really have to pick and choose what diversions you afford yourself. you can poke around the brave repo a bit to see the devs bemoan that.
